Output 37504483f32efb6f07110a82b047ae226243054c37a30d627366bf8849b31196:0

value
66666
script pubkey
OP_0 OP_PUSHBYTES_32 94c95a29997cce7c607e284be7ba40c6e2f6e5237d7788e309803e7e8b4ef7b8
address
tb1qjny452ve0n88ccr79p970wjqcm30defr04mc3ccfsql8az6w77uqygm0eq
transaction
37504483f32efb6f07110a82b047ae226243054c37a30d627366bf8849b31196